Microsoft SQL Server
Microsoft
SQL Server adalah sebuah sistem manajemen basis data
relasional (RDBMS) produk Microsoft. Bahasa
kueri utamanya adalahTransact-SQL yang
merupakan implementasi dari SQL standar ANSI/ISO yang digunakan oleh Microsoft dan Sybase. Umumnya SQL Server
digunakan di dunia bisnis yang memiliki basis data berskala kecil sampai dengan
menengah, tetapi kemudian berkembang dengan digunakannya SQL Server pada basis
data besar.
Microsoft SQL
Server dan Sybase/ASE dapat berkomunikasi lewat jaringan dengan menggunakan
protokol TDS (Tabular Data Stream). Selain
dari itu, Microsoft SQL Server juga mendukung ODBC (Open
Database Connectivity), dan mempunyai driver JDBC untuk bahasa
pemrograman Java.
Fitur yang lain dari SQL Server ini adalah kemampuannya untuk membuat basis
data mirroring dan clustering. Pada versi sebelumnya, MS SQL Server 2000
terserang oleh cacing komputer SQL Slammer yang
mengakibatkan kelambatan akses Internetpada
tanggal 25 Januari 2003.
Ø
Kelebihan
:
1. Sistem Basis Data dengan level Enterprise
Microsoft SQL Server termasuk DBMS profesional. Beberapa pesaing seperti MySQL, Oracle, telah mengembangkan software serupa dalam beberapa tahun terakhir, tetapi Microsoft SQL Server lebih mudah digunakan dan memiliki lebih banyak fitur. Pemicunya antara lain adalah dukungan penuh dari Microsoft. Perangkat lunak yang ditawarkan oleh Microsoft juga menawarkan integrasi yang erat dengan .NET framework, dan ini tidak dimiliki oleh produk lain.
2. Penanganan Data Korup
Data yang korup selalu menjadi pusat perhatian ketika Perangkat keras dan perangkat lunak tidak dapat bekerja dengan optimal sebagaimana mestinya. Microsoft SQL Server memiliki sejumlah fitur dalam restorasi data dan pemulihan data. Meskipun beberapa tabel individu tidak dapat didukung atau dikembalikan, namun pilihan database yang lengkap dan restorasi yang tersedia dalam SQL Server sangat membantu . Melalui penggunaan file log, cache, dan backup, produk Microsoft yang memungkinkan Anda untuk merasa yakin bahwa ada banyak pilihan dalam menangani bencana.
3. Installasi Yang Effisien
Microsoft SQL Server dapat diinstal dengan dengan mudah, installer juga mendeteksi, download dan menginstal update yang diperlukan dalam prasyarat installasi SQL Server. Fitur-fitur ini mengurangi kompleksitas dalam menginstal perangkat lunak. Komponen individu seperti Database Services, Analysis Services dan Integration Services juga dapat diinstal secara terpisah. SQL Server 2008 juga secara otomatis dapat melakukan update patch keamanan untuk mengurangi biaya pemeliharaan.
4. Fitur Kinerja Yang Lebih Baik
Microsoft SQL Server 2008 memiliki kompresi dan enkripsi data transparan built in, sehingga tidak perlu untuk memodifikasi atau mengubah program untuk mengenkripsi data. SQL Server 2008 memiliki kontrol akses yang lebih efisien dan alat izin manajemen dan menawarkan kinerja yang lebih baik dalam pengumpulan data. SQL Server 2008 juga terintegrasi dengan Microsoft Office dan produk microsoft lainnya.
5. Fitur Keamanan Yang Lebih Baik
SQL Server 2008 memiliki otentikasi yang kuat dan perlindungan akses serta memiliki fitur manajemen password yang lebih baik. SQL Server 2008 menggunakan Kebijakan Manajemen Berbasis untuk mendeteksi ketidakpatuhan kebijakan keamanan, yang memungkinkan hanya personil yang berwenang akses ke database. Keamanan audit dan peristiwa dapat ditulis secara otomatis ke log file.
6. Menurunkan Biaya Kepemilikan
Modul-modul dalam SQL Server 2008 termasuk Kompresi Lanjutan, alat manajemen data, partisi disk, alat data mining, Pelaporan Enterprise, dan Advanced Security tanpa biaya tambahan. SQL Server 2008 juga kompatibel dengan SQL Server 2000 dan 2005, sehingga tidak perlu memperbarui atau meng-upgrade setiap komputer.
7. Fakta
Beberapa
korporasi seperti Unilever, HM Sampoerna, Phillip Morris, dan Siemens
menggunakan Microsoft SQL Server 2008. SQL Server 2008 diakui sebagai Best
Seller dan Pertumbuhan Terbaik oleh majalah CRN.
Ø
Kekurangan
:
- Biaya
Salah satu
kelemahan utama untuk menggunakan Microsoft SQL Server adalah karena SQL Server
bukan sistem manajemen database relasional alternatif, pilihan lisensi yang ada
cukup mahal. Meskipun menggunakan perangkat lunak untuk pengembangan atau
tujuan pendidikan adalah gratis, namun dalam penggunaan bisnis ada biaya
lisensi. Untuk SQL Server 2008, misalnya, SQL Server Standard Edition biaya $
7.171 per prosesor. SQL Server Datacenter edisi yang $ 54.990 per prosesor,
menurut situs Microsoft.
- Kompatibilitas yang terbatas
Microsoft SQL
Server hanya dirancang untuk berjalan pada server berbasis Windows. Untuk
berbagai alasan, termasuk biaya lisensi dan masalah keamanan. Selain tidak
mampu berjalan di platform non-Windows, terkadang ada juga masalah
kompatibilitas tentang interaksi dengan aplikasi yang berjalan pada platform
lainnya.
- Perangkat Keras
Versi SQL
Server dapat diinstal pada peralatan hardware yang lebih tua, tapi rilis baru
dari aplikasi yang memerlukan teknologi yang lebih canggih untuk mendukung
sumber daya yang dibutuhkan oleh database. SQL Server juga membutuhkan NET
framework. Diinstal pada mesin, yang merupakan komponen terpisah yang digunakan
oleh pengembang. Jika perusahaan berencana untuk memiliki database yang sangat
besar, hard drive juga membutuhkan jumlah yang tepat ruang di samping gigabyte
ruang yang diperlukan untuk mesin database sendiri.
Tidak ada komentar:
Posting Komentar